May 23, 2023 · Shorting a stock means opening a shares position that earns a profit if the company you’re trading falls in value. Typically, this involves borrowing shares that you don’t own and selling them to another investor. The aim is to buy the shares back later and return them to your lender, pocketing the price difference. Shorting in the context of cryptocurrency refers to betting against the value of a particular cryptocurrency. This is done by borrowing the cryptocurrency from someone else, selling it at the current market price, and hoping to buy it back at a lower price later to repay the loan and pocket the difference as ... The traditional way to short-sell involves selling a borrowed asset in the hope that its price will go down and buying it back later for a profit. Borrowing the asset comes at a cost, which is normally a small percentage of the asset’s price. Short-selling can also be done via CFD trading or spread betting.
